Terry Halpenny
Inducted into the Brockville and Area Sports Hall of Fame: June 13th, 2024
Terry Halpenny was first involved in baseball in Brockville. At the coaching level and then the umpiring. He became involved in the Brockville Minor Hockey Association, coaching a number of teams. In the 1980’s, Terry became the statistician for the Brockville Braves, as well as doing colour commentary on the hockey broadcasts. He won the award for outstanding contributions to the Central Junior Hockey League in 1991.
He became a historian for the CJHL, tracking down stats on players to rebuild the league’s history. He was one of the best experts for league information and stats.
In the early 2000’s, Terry became interested in photography and began capturing photos of every player in CJHL along with some of those in the Ontario Hockey League. Terry passed away in 2017.
